Transaction 01503e71891ee49a486be002c8d4de84ec74f528a79555e0acc45f810f310b0d

1 Input
2 Outputs
  • 01503e71891ee49a486be002c8d4de84ec74f528a79555e0acc45f810f310b0d:0
  • value  651624
    address  1CopLfPCcPtCFXtm3STnVAcgs1aDNdX9Vu
  • 01503e71891ee49a486be002c8d4de84ec74f528a79555e0acc45f810f310b0d:1
  • value  20685353
    address  bc1qghue22997h5hl6skpxzll86ne62x59g00jsu69